Ionic radius is the radius of ion and in ionic bond cations and anions are in touch with each other and then we need to calculate the distance between the nuclei of ions. It is a hypothetical question just to make you understand how to calculate the distance of separation of nuclei in ionic attractions. Here they have taken the same size of K+ and I-.This is not correct as I- is more bigger in size than K+.
You need to add size radius of K+ and I-
